Boyd Watson Holder, Jr, age 55, of Kingsport, TN passed away peacefully on August 19,2026 at his residence. He was born on September 15, 1970, in Raleigh, NC, to Boyd and Nancy Holder. He was united in marriage to Sharon Copas Holder, on February 10, 1996. Together they shared 29 years of marriage and two beautiful kids. He was a loving son, husband, father and friend. He will be remembered for his love for cars, boats, deep sea fishing, Southern Gospel Music, singing, playing the piano/organ, preaching and a huge fan of The University of Tennessee Football Team (GO BIG ORANGE). He was a man of faith who loved the Lord and served as Associate Pastor of Pleasant Plains Baptist Church in Apex, N.C.; Senior Pastor of State Line Baptist Church in Kingsport, TN and currently the Senior Pastor of Victory Apostolic Church in Kingsport, T.N. He especially loved his congregation.
He is survived by his wife, Sharon Copas Holder, Son Thomas Ashton Holder: Katie: Daughter Vestal Olivia Holder; His Parents: Boyd and Nancy Holder; and numerous other family members and friends who loved him dearly. He was preceded in death by his Grandparents: Johnny and Florine Holder, Daniel and Virginia Harris, and Uncle Doug Harris.
He was very proud of his family that invested 10 years caring for him during his T-cell Lymphoma Diagnosis, Chemotherapy, Radiation and Stem-cell Transplant Journey. He was especially proud of Tommy for donating his cells so his life could be extended, Vestal for her 24-hour care giving during his stem-cell transplant and his wife, parents, and congregation who stood by him through each stage of cancer and treatment. The Family would like to thank his medical staff and especially Elizabeth Ergen, MD at Dermatology Associates University of Tennessee Knoxville, TN; and Chitra Hosing, MD at Department of Stem Cell Transplantation MD Anderson Cancer Center, Houston TX for their outstanding care during his Cancer Journey.
